new file mode 100644 --- /dev/null +++ b/src/os/unix/ngx_freebsd_sendfile_chain.c @@ -0,0 +1,380 @@ + +/* + * Copyright (C) Igor Sysoev + */ + + +#include <ngx_config.h> +#include <ngx_core.h> +#include <ngx_event.h> + + +/* + * Although FreeBSD sendfile() allows to pass a header and a trailer + * it can not send a header with a part of the file in one packet until + * FreeBSD 5.3. Besides over the fast ethernet connection sendfile() + * may send the partially filled packets, i.e. the 8 file pages may be sent + * as the 11 full 1460-bytes packets, then one incomplete 324-bytes packet, + * and then again the 11 full 1460-bytes packets. + * + * So we use the TCP_NOPUSH option (similar to Linux's TCP_CORK) + * to postpone the sending - it not only sends a header and the first part + * of the file in one packet but also sends the file pages in the full packets. + * + * But until FreeBSD 4.5 the turning TCP_NOPUSH off does not flush a pending + * data that less than MSS so that data may be sent with 5 second delay. + * So we do not use TCP_NOPUSH on FreeBSD prior to 4.5 although it can be used + * for non-keepalive HTTP connections. + */ + + +#define NGX_HEADERS 8 +#define NGX_TRAILERS 4 + + +ngx_chain_t *ngx_freebsd_sendfile_chain(ngx_connection_t *c, ngx_chain_t *in, + off_t limit) +{ + int rc;
